簡體   English   中英

Facebook SDK:創建廣告帳戶顯示“(#270) 開發訪問權限不允許訪問業務 API post:Business\\/adaccount。”

[英]Facebook SDK: create ad account says “(#270) Development access is not allowed to access business API post:Business\/adaccount.”

我們正在嘗試按照此處給出的建議為第 3 方用戶創建廣告帳戶,如下所示:

curl https://graph.facebook.com/v8.0/<BUSINESS_ID>/adaccount -F "name=ad account" -F "currency=EUR" -F "timezone_id=1" -F "end_advertiser=NONE" -F "media_agency=NONE" -F "partner=NONE"   -F "access_token=<ACCESS_TOKEN>"

此命令導致:

{"error":{"message":"(#270) Development access is not allowed to access business API post:Business\/adaccount.","type":"OAuthException","code":270,"fbtrace_id":"A0VK_j5lhkOXn0Cc5W9WZSx"}}

此處指定的 BUSINESS_ID 用於我們的實際直播(但尚未經過 Facebook 驗證)業務,因為我們無法找到有關如何為開發人員獲取測試 BUSINESS_ID 的任何說明。

這里的目標是能夠為最終用戶創建一個我們將管理的廣告帳戶。 最終用戶不得修改我們最終將通過此帳戶創建的廣告活動。

我們在這里做錯了什么?

看起來您的應用程序仍處於開發模式,在 Facebook API 的情況下,某些權限在您的應用程序處於開發模式時不允許訪問。 例如:當您需要在 Webhook 中接收通知時。

您可以在開發者儀表板中查看您的開發模式。 我認為這就是你的問題。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M